Can Bed Bugs Be Found In Furniture. Bed bugs like warm places, so using a steamer or hairdryer on furniture where you think they're hiding can draw them out. Remove all bedding and check for the signs of bed bugs described. They hide in cracks and crevices around these items. Bed bugs can live in wood furniture, such as dressers and nightstands. Around the bed, they can be found near the piping, seams and tags of the mattress and box spring, and in cracks on the bed frame and headboard. Their bites can be itchy, but do not usually cause other health problems.
